Dataset supporting the paper: Symbolic Versus Numerical Computation and Visualization of Parameter Regions for Multistationarity of Biological Networks

<p>Dataset supporting the paper:</p> <p>Matthew England, Hassan Errami, Dima Grigoriev, Ovidiu Radulescu, Thomas Sturm, and Andreas Weber. Symbolic Versus Numerical Computation and Visualization of Parameter Regions for Multistationarity of Biological Networks.  In Proceedings of CASC ’17, Beijing, China, September 18-22 2017, 15 pages. Springer, 2017.</p> <p>The files whose name starts with "SamplePoints" are text files containing the data that produced the plots in the paper.</p> <p>The files whose name starts with "Sys" show the Maple computations used to produce the data.  The mw files are to be run with the Maple Computer Algebra System (https://www.maplesoft.com/products/maple/).  Pdf printouts of these have also been included for those who do not have access to Maple.</p> <p> </p>

Fast Symbolic Computation of Bottom SCCs - TACAS 2024 artifact

<p>This is the artifact for the paper "<em>Fast Symbolic Computation of Bottom SCCs</em>", by Anna B. Jakobsen, Rasmus S. M. J&oslash;rgensen, Jaco van de Pol and Andreas Pavlogiannis, appearing in TACAS 2024.</p> <p>The artifact contains the LTSmin toolset, extended with an implementation of the algorithms from the paper, to compute the Bottom Strongly Connected Components of a directed graph, provided symbolically by BDDs (Binary Decision Diagrams).</p> <p>The artifact also contains the data set, consisting of directed graphs (state spaces) specified in DVE (Divine), PNML (Petri Nets) and BN (Boolean Networks).</p> <p>The file README.md contains the instructions how to setup the artifact on Ubuntu and how to run the experiment scripts.</p>

Allen Brain Atlas

Allen Brain Atlas is an Allen Institute collection of brain map atlases, datasets, APIs, and analysis tools covering mouse, human, and non-human primate brain resources.

Annotated Behaviour and Observability Dataset (ABODe)

ABODe is a University of Edinburgh DataShare dataset for behavior classification in group-housed mice using home-cage video, identities, bounding boxes, ground-plate positions, and annotator labels.

DANDI Archive for NWB datasets

DANDI is a BRAIN Initiative archive for publishing and sharing neurophysiology data, including electrophysiology, optophysiology, and behavioral data packaged as NWB and related standards.

International Brain Laboratory public data

The International Brain Laboratory public data releases expose standardized mouse decision-making experiments, including Neuropixels recordings, widefield calcium imaging, behavior, and session metadata accessed through the ONE API.

OpenNeuro

OpenNeuro is a free, open platform for sharing neuroimaging datasets, with public search, dataset pages, and download paths for web, S3, DataLad, and the OpenNeuro CLI.
